On Tue, Jul 17, 2001 at 10:40:46AM +0300, Andrey Lakhno wrote:
> Hi !
>=20
> I encountered with starange behavior of 'me' in ipfw rules. I have machine
> running FreeBSD-STABLE (last week) with lots of serial links. I use pppd =
for
> this purpose.
>=20
> If I add ipfw rule with 'me', _remote_ address of ppp link matches this r=
ule.
> I think this is not correct.

As luck would have it, this bug was corrected today already.  re-cvsup.
